Roma E'Festival: street photography takes center stage in Rome

Roma E'Festival is the international event dedicated to street photography and contemporary visual storytelling that brings the Capital to life every year. From October 16th to 18th, 2026, the third edition will take place at Officine Fotografiche, in Rome's Ostiense district, one of the most vibrant spaces in the Italian photographic scene. For three days, photographers, authors, and enthusiasts will meet to share visions, projects, and experiences.

A festival built around community

Conceived by the cultural association effe4.0, Roma E'Festival was born with the goal of building a lively and inclusive community where photographers can meet, learn from one another, and celebrate the unpredictable beauty of street photography. The festival fosters a dialogue between established authors and emerging talents around the language of contemporary imagery.

Talks, exhibitions, workshops, and photowalks

The program alternates between moments of training, discussion, and discovery:

  • Talks and meetings with photographers and authors on contemporary photography;
  • Portfolio reviews, to have your projects evaluated by industry experts;
  • Photographic exhibitions set up in the spaces of Officine Fotografiche;
  • Workshops led by international photographers;
  • Guided photowalks through the streets of Rome, to capture the city through the lens of street photography.

The Street Photography Awards competition

The beating heart of the event is the Street Photography Awards competition, divided into several categories: Single Shot, black and white, smartphone, series and projects, as well as a section dedicated to images generated with artificial intelligence. The competition offers emerging and established authors a concrete opportunity for visibility and comparison with the international scene.

Rome and the Ostiense district

The festival venue, Officine Fotografiche on Via Giuseppe Libetta, is located in the Ostiense district, in the heart of creative and post-industrial Rome, amidst street art, cultural spaces, and industrial archaeology. The event is part of the rich calendar of cultural activities of the Municipality of Rome and the Lazio region, confirming its status as a benchmark for street photography in Italy.

Practical information — Roma E'Festival

Where it takes place

Roma E'Festival is held at Officine Fotografiche Roma, at Via Giuseppe Libetta 1, in the Ostiense district (00154 Rome).

How to get there

  • Metro: Line B, Garbatella stop, a few minutes' walk from the venue.
  • Train: Roma Ostiense station is nearby, well-connected to the city center and airports.
  • Car: The district can be reached via Via Ostiense and Circonvallazione Ostiense; parking is limited, so public transport is recommended.
